Type
ORACLE
Validation date
2024-02-05 01: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03946,
    "usd": 0.04251
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00011D7AA52B5125E2E095489A9C32DB589E6195538DD329E6E60CCB0E54984FE4A4

Previous signature

457047CF45797ECF1980F6FDA7915D4DEC18D62A3E3FF525BCA4FCCA451943483355C535E408423F5955B4688BA6F87A6C8A499BF325EB3AD3324FABA4915903

Origin signature

3044022053D73C4514984B6C5C1296F8533C6A0515EDF7DA2E09D487D287482B2EE998A0022066F389C55C593C5971FE566D0CD553A6955F0F4C115F9AE592A94BA61C1C5609

Proof of work

010104F42E0529CBE4D86A4743F2029D6EAD3EA87352F3157CFF15DB15FBB5930704AD0134FE5B45310D1A7C625504B3B647E3C9298099E0BB9A97C608C93FD8BF2B9C

Proof of integrity

00B807040066E505937E641E8B33C7C9E02033209E4E38D549D35C9190E07B89F6

Coordinator signature

D7D5ADE11F3160F839557B8B6F9860CD2A08FE321B469DB0D69B635B58231312D3D3F49A11AB6C5EBCF495C13E3484B54984EC3542A6A28A89DD8FF931D09702

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

7E983C05C89C1A5BEC9B7019D051B2DE866560675D3D3E811A0474852A70789661570BF50271C5747DBE4693E80E0CEEFC0CF0816B834D35BAF985F01326250B

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

6D1B101609886F1755567995BC4478AB2C6CBBE4872A791EC1D84CCCC653F4B7DBDAD2086AC26DEF097E5FD2C58DDFE288DBD8B5492E87DFE78D80B9C33AD208